Most cereals would spike diabetics. You don't say which cereal it is. Check out the packet for the amount of carbs. I find Tesco website is an excellent resource for checking nutritional value of different foods. A 30g bowl of cornflakes for example contains 25g carbs. That is an awful lot and before you add milk which I'm presuming you do. Could you swap cereal for eggs. Or if you are rushing maybe full fat Greek yoghurt with 3 small strawberries. Or cheese and ham would be good but I see you had that for lunch. You don't say what you had the gammon with. Let me know and I can see if there may be a little room for improvement there too.
